Gap Year Working Holiday Down Under

Take a gap year down under and apply for a working holiday visa in Australia where you can earn money whilst travelling for a period of up to 12 months... Gap year working holiday jobs in Australia include working in the hospitality and tourist industry, at cafes, restaurants, bars, clubs, hostels and hotels which hire staff year round.
